defmodule GroupMe.Socket do
@moduledoc """
Load up the Socket and start listening for messages.
[Group Me Push Tutorial](https://dev.groupme.com/tutorials/push)
GroupMe uses the Ruby Faye implementation of Sockets.
(https://github.com/faye/faye-websocket-ruby)[https://github.com/faye/faye-websocket-ruby]
You will probably want this in a process or task of some sort.
## Example:
Task.async(fn()->
GroupMe.Socket.connect_and_listen("<token>", "<user_id>", fn(d) ->
IO.inspect(hd(d)["data"]["alert"])
end)
end)
"""
require Logger
@doc """
Handle the handshake, subscription, and blocks while waiting for new messages.
Pass a callback `on_data` to take actions based on the message data.
## Example:
GroupMe.Socket.connect_and_listen("<token>", "<user_id>", fn(d) ->
IO.inspect(hd(d)["data"]["alert"])
end)
"""
def connect_and_listen(access_token, user_id, on_data) do
{socket, response} = handshake()
{socket, _} = subscribe(socket, response["clientId"], access_token, user_id)
# blocks, so do this in a task or something.
listen(socket, on_data)
end
@doc """
Start the connection process.
"""
def handshake() do
socket = Socket.Web.connect!("push.groupme.com", path: "/faye")
data = %{
channel: "/meta/handshake",
version: "1.0",
supportedConnectionTypes: ["websocket"]
};
Socket.Web.send!(socket, {:text, Poison.encode!(data)})
response = case Socket.Web.recv!(socket) do
{:text, data} ->
Logger.debug "handshake #{data}"
Poison.decode!(data)
|> hd
end
{socket, response}
end
@doc """
Subscribe with your `access_token` and `user_id` using the `client_id` from `handshake()` to authenticate.
"""
def subscribe(socket, client_id, access_token, user_id) do
data = %{
channel: "/meta/subscribe",
clientId: client_id,
subscription: "/user/#{user_id}",
ext: %{
access_token: access_token,
timestamp: DateTime.utc_now
}
};
Socket.Web.send!(socket, {:text, Poison.encode!(data)})
# Subscribe
response = case Socket.Web.recv!(socket) do
{:text, data} ->
# process data
Logger.debug "subscribed: #{data}"
Poison.decode!(data)
|> hd
end
{socket, response}
end
@doc """
Listen for messages. This blocks and calls the `on_data` callback when a message is received.
"""
def listen(socket, on_data) do
case Socket.Web.recv!(socket) do
{:text, data} ->
# process data
Logger.debug "received data: #{data}"
d = Poison.decode!(data)
# Some reason we get PINGs here as well.
if hd(d)["data"]["type"] != "ping" do
on_data.(d)
end
{:ping, _ } ->
# Logger.debug "PING"
Socket.Web.send!(socket, {:pong, ""})
end
listen(socket, on_data)
end
end
